Introduction

Words: Ben­ja­min Bed­dome (1717–1795). Pub­lished post­hu­mous­ly in Hymns Adapt­ed to Pub­lic Wor­ship, ed­it­ed by R. Hall (Lon­don: Bur­ton & Briggs, 1817), num­ber 362.

Music: Aber Will­iam H. Monk, in Hymns An­cient and Mo­dern, 1875 (🔊 pdf nwc).

Lyrics

God’s ho­ly law trans­gressed,
Speaks no­thing but des­pair;
Burdened with guilt, with grief op­pressed,
We find no com­fort there.

Not all our groans and tears,
Nor works which we have done,
Nor vows, nor pro­mis­es, nor pray­ers,
Can e’er for sin atone.

Relief alone is found
In Je­sus’ pre­cious blood;
’Tis this that heals the mor­tal wound,
And re­con­ciles to God.

High lift­ed on the cross,
The spot­less Vic­tim dies;
This is sal­va­tion’s on­ly source,
And hence our hopes arise.
